I went to a girlfriends house and she showed me this tape she had recorded a few years back. It was of a Pampered Chef show that her Aunt attended and the lovely consultant that led the party was...a guy! Dressed up as a woman! My friend had said that her aunt told her everytime this "lady' did a show, the sales at the show were astronomical!! She...er, he was great! I told my husband that he needed to help me out with this...he'd make a cute girl and I could use all the help I can!! I sure wish I knew who this "PC Lady" was, I'd love to ask her..er, him a TON of questions!!!

There 's a Tupperware consultant who dresses in drag for all of his shows. I saw an expose on him on the Today show last year. He is in the top 10 in sales for the company too. Also, there is supposed to be a Broadway show coming out about him. The part they showed on the Today show was hilarious!
